The head of Russia's Federal Antimonopoly Service (FAS) reported that recent increases in gas station prices remain within the country's inflation limits. This information is important for consumers and policymakers as it indicates that fuel price hikes are controlled and not contributing excessively to overall inflation. The statement may influence public expectations and government monitoring of fuel costs.
